BetaJS-Media is a JavaScript media framework
JavaScript HTML
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
demos
dist
docsrc
src
supplements/screen_capture_chrome_opera_extension
tests
.codeclimate.yml
.gitignore
.project
Gruntfile.js
LICENSE
README.md
package-source.json
package.json

README.md

betajs-media 0.0.91

Code Climate NPM Gitter Chat

BetaJS-Media is a JavaScript media framework

Getting Started

You can use the library in the browser and compile it as well.

Browser

	<script src="http://ajax.googleapis.com/ajax/libs/jquery/1.9.1/jquery.min.js"></script>
	<script src="betajs/dist/betajs.min.js"></script>
	<script src="betajs-browser/dist/betajs-browser.min.js"></script>
	<script src="betajs-flash/dist/betajs-flash.min.js"></script>
	<script src="betajs-media/dist/betajs-media.min.js"></script>

Compile

	git clone https://github.com/betajs/betajs-media.git
	npm install
	grunt

Basic Usage

	<video></video>
    var webrtc = BetaJS.Media.WebRTC.RecorderWrapper.create({
        video: $("video").get(0)
    });
    
	<video autoplay loop poster="movie.png">
		<source src="movie.mp4" type="video/mp4" />
	</video>
	BetaJS.Media.Player.FlashPlayer.polyfill($("video").get(0)).success(function (video) {
	});

Links

Resource URL
Homepage https://betajs.com
Git git://github.com/betajs/betajs-media.git
Repository https://github.com/betajs/betajs-media
Blog https://blog.betajs.com
Twitter https://twitter.com/thebetajs
Gitter https://gitter.im/betajs/betajs-media

Compatability

Target Versions
Firefox 32 - Latest
Chrome 18 - Latest
Safari 4 - Latest
Opera 25 - Latest
Internet Explorer 8 - Latest
Edge 12 - Latest
iOS 4.0 - Latest
Android 2.3 - Latest

CDN

Resource URL
betajs-media.js http://cdn.rawgit.com/betajs/betajs-media/master/dist/betajs-media.js
betajs-media.min.js http://cdn.rawgit.com/betajs/betajs-media/master/dist/betajs-media.min.js
betajs-media-noscoped.js http://cdn.rawgit.com/betajs/betajs-media/master/dist/betajs-media-noscoped.js
betajs-media-noscoped.min.js http://cdn.rawgit.com/betajs/betajs-media/master/dist/betajs-media-noscoped.min.js

Unit Tests

Resource URL
Test Suite Run

Dependencies

Name URL
betajs Open
betajs-browser Open
betajs-flash Open

Weak Dependencies

Name URL
betajs-scoped Open
betajs-shims Open

Main Contributors

  • Ziggeo
  • Oliver Friedmann

License

Apache-2.0

Credits

This software may include modified and unmodified portions of:

Sponsors

  • Ziggeo
  • Browserstack